windows - 如何在Windows中删除 "The file name is too long."。 [命令提示符]

标签 windows command-prompt delete-file robocopy

<分区>

如何在 Windows 中删除大文件路径/文件名文件。哪个对 Linux rm -rf . 更 slim ?

最佳答案

要删除The file name is too long. 错误文件,我们必须使用Windows robocopyrmdir.

  1. C:D: 驱动器下创建目录 mkdir deleteLongFilesDir
  2. 假设D:\Development\Liferay\themes 目录中存在无法简单删除的文件。
  3. 在命令提示符下运行命令 robocopy D:\deleteLongFilesDir D:\Development\Liferay\themes/purge ,此命令将打印一些日志并复制所有文件和 的子目录D:\Development\Liferay\themes 虚拟地进入 deleteLongFilesDir 文件夹,但是当您打开该目录时... hurreeeee...它是空的???
  4. 现在从命令行运行我们为映射 rmdir deleteLongFilesDir 创建的删除目录的命令。
  5. 现在临时目录已被删除,与 D:\Development\Liferay\themes 文件和文件夹相同。

关于windows - 如何在Windows中删除 "The file name is too long."。 [命令提示符],我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/44081985/

相关文章:

ruby-on-rails - ExecJS::ProgramError in Welcome#index TypeError: Object doesn't support this property or method

command-line - 简单的批处理文件将 "é"变成不同的字符

linux - 在脚本中捕获 rm -rf (mac/linux) - 通过密码保护 - 不让删除文件

linux - 删除目录中的所有文件,除了列出的符合特定条件的文件

hadoop - 如何从HDFS删除中间输出文件

windows - 如何处理 print- 和 "Save Print output as"浏览器窗口?

windows - 无法在 Windows 环境中启动 OracleXNTNSListener

windows - 为什么某些 cmd 启动的进程在重定向输出时会阻止/缓冲输出?

ruby - Ruby 中的预填充提示

c - GCC/命令提示符错误 : '.' is not recognized as an internal or external command